Abstract
A wind and light energy integral street lamp relates to wind wheels, a wind direction rudder board, a solar cell panel, a wind-sail type lamp support, a supporting rod, a light tube, a upright stanchion, cable, a lamp holder, a wind-driven generator, an electrical controller and an electric storage, wherein the upright stanchion is a main body supporting piece, the lamp holder is a base arranged under the upright stanchion, the wind-driven generator, the electrical controller and the electric storage are arranged in the lamp holder, two or six wind wheels are symmetrically arranged on the front end of a windmill shaft, the rotary force of the windmill rotates direction through a bevel gear arranged on the rear end of the windmill, power is generated through the wind-driven generator which is arranged in the lamp holder and is driven by a connecting rod, the wind direction rudder board is arranged on the rear end of the outer shell of the windmill, the solar cell panel and the wind-sail type lamp support are arranged under the windmill, and the light tube is arranged in the lamp support, an over-current protection circuit, a low-voltage protection circuit, a short-circuit protection circuit and a divided protection circuit are arranged on the circuit to ensure the normal working of charging and discharging. With the technology of the utility model, the puzzle of supplying power through long-distance stringing is avoided, the cost of long-distance power supplying is saved, and the cost of daily maintaining is saved.

Background technology:
At present, being arranged on outdoor street lamp generally all is to use AC-powered, need to consume a large amount of electric energy, how utilizing these natural resources of solar energy is problems of countries in the world scientist research, also there are some technology reports in China in this field at present, as Chinese patent communique disclosed utility model patent on July 27th, 1994: solar powered illuminating street lamp, the patent No.: 94206228, comprise solar panel, carriage, set bolt, fluorescent tube, inverter, lamp stand, battery, base and controller are formed, make the energy with sunshine, to battery charge, discharge the energy that battery is stored evening, make lamp luminous.Defective is: when run into continuously a plurality of overcast and rainy after, battery can not get timely charging, street lamp reduces because of voltage reduces luminosity, even can't work.
The utility model content:
The purpose of this utility model is, overcomes the deficiencies in the prior art part, provides a kind of scene energy comprehensive street lamp, and wind energy and luminous energy are complemented one another, and to guarantee that battery all has enough energy at any time, guarantees the operate as normal of street lamp.
The comprehensive street lamp of scene energy described in the utility model includes fan blade, wind direction rudder plate, solar panel, sail type lamp bracket, support bar, fluorescent tube, vertical rod, cable, lamp socket, wind-driven generator, electric controller and electrical storage device and forms.The lamp stand of said vertical rod and prior art is basic identical, and interior sky is the body supports part of the comprehensive street lamp of scene energy described in the utility model, and lamp socket is arranged on the pedestal of vertical rod lower end.Be provided with wind-driven generator, electric controller and electrical storage device in the pedestal.Be symmetricly set on the front end of wind axle by two to six fan blades, the quantity that is provided with of fan blade can be according to the difference of wind-force at ordinary times and different.The big place of wind-force at ordinary times, fan blade should lack, can be to be symmetrical arranged two or three, the less place of wind-force at ordinary times, fan blade can be symmetrical arranged 3 to 6.The revolving force of windmill turns to the bevel gear of wind axle rear end, drives the wind turbine power generation that is arranged in the lamp socket by connecting rod.Wind axle and bevel gearing are arranged in the windmill shell, and the windmill shell is arranged on the top of vertical rod with the form that can freely rotate.The rear end of windmill shell is provided with the wind direction rudder plate, can keep fan blade to be in the state that the front facings the wind automatically.Below the windmill, in the vertical rod that does not influence the fan blade rotation, be provided with solar panel and sail type lamp bracket, in the sail type lamp bracket, be provided with the fluorescent tube that illumination light-emitting is used.On the sail type lamp bracket, be symmetrically arranged with support bar with solar panel, in order to guarantee the stable position of sail type lamp bracket and solar panel.The process solar panel carries out the electric energy of opto-electronic conversion, arrives electric controller and electrical storage device by cable transmission.The electric energy that wind-driven generator produced also is transferred to electric controller and electrical storage device by connecting line.
On the circuit of the comprehensive street lamp of scene energy described in the utility model, be provided with overcurrent protection, under-voltage protection, short-circuit protection and divided current circuit, guarantee the operate as normal of charging and discharging.Use the comprehensive street lamp technology of scene energy described in the utility model, exempted the puzzlement of long-distance stringing power supply, saved the overspending of long distance power supply and the expense of regular maintenance.The utility model replaces limited fossil energy with inexhaustible, nexhaustible natural energy resources, is that a merit is in cause current, that benefit future generations.
